Ventajas

The base pay is strong, the company is strong and healthy, discounts are nice including 401 k matching and savings plans

Desventajas

50 hour work week is really closer to 60 hours, district and group management were mostly promoted prior to economic down turn so no connection to new expectations regarding payroll and quantity of leaders. Your performance is very subjective, you could be a fast mover one day and three weeks later be the low hanging fruit they want to terminate.
